The rayon industry has been used for years to wind up the threads that emerge from the spinnerets, , Bobbins of cylindrical shape made of glass. or metal. You have these coils too already perforated on the circumference for the purpose of quicker washing out. Despite this Measures, the washing process took a long time, which... A large circulation on coils in the factory. .

Die Spulen können ein inneres Verstärkungsgerüst aus beliebigem .Stoff erhalten, auch können. sie für bestimmte Zwecke lakkiert sein:The spinning bobbin according to the present invention is made from a sheet metal cylinder which is provided with very fine, evenly distributed, conical holes. The number of holes is several hundred to several thousand on the square centimeter. To achieve this, the holes are z. B. prepared according to the patent 324697 by etching. The great fineness of the perforation has the consequence that the wound thread has only small fractions of a millimeter wide contact surfaces, which means that it is quite even and. rapid washing out of the thread when winding from the inside out. The perforation of the cylinder surface can be done in an unrolled or rolled-up state. The coils can have an inner reinforcement frame made of any material, and can. they are lacquered for certain purposes:
